The Future of Social Media

Social media has become an integral part of our lives, allowing us to connect with others, share information, and consume content in ways that were once unimaginable. However, the landscape of social media is constantly evolving, and the future of this technology is likely to look very different from what we see today.

The Future of Social Media

One of the most significant trends in the future of social media is the move toward more personalized experiences. With the rise of artificial intelligence and machine learning, social media platforms are increasingly able to customize content and interactions based on individual preferences and behaviours. This means that in the future, social media may be even more tailored to the specific interests and needs of each user, potentially leading to more engagement and loyalty to these platforms.

Another trend in the future of social media is the continued growth of video content. With the rise of platforms like TikTok and YouTube, video has become an increasingly important part of the social media landscape. This trend is likely to continue, as advances in technology make it easier and more affordable for individuals and organizations to create and share video content. In the future, we may see social media platforms that are almost entirely focused on video content, with text and image-based content playing a smaller role.

Another important trend in the future of social media is the increasing importance of social commerce. As more people use social media to discover new products and services, social media platforms are increasingly offering features that allow users to make purchases directly within the platform. This trend is likely to continue, with social media becoming an even more important part of the e-commerce landscape in the future.

Another important trend in the future of social media is the growing importance of social media influencers. As social media platforms continue to grow and evolve, influencers have become a key part of the ecosystem. Influencers are individuals who have built large followings on social media and who are able to use their platforms to promote products, services, and ideas. In the future, we are likely to see more and more brands and organizations partnering with influencers to reach new audiences and build brand loyalty.

In addition, the future of social media is likely to be shaped by new technologies like virtual and augmented reality. As these technologies become more advanced and accessible, they may become an increasingly important part of the social media experience, allowing users to interact with each other and with digital content in new and immersive ways.

At the same time, new regulatory frameworks and guidelines may shape the future of social media. In recent years, there has been growing concern about the impact of social media on everything from mental health to democratic processes. This has led to calls for greater regulation and oversight of social media platforms, particularly when it comes to issues like content moderation and data privacy.
